The proposal is to turn the Argos warehouse, on Barton Dock Rd, near to the Trafford Centre into a museum chronicling the history of the Manchester Ship Canal.

 

As it's literally a few foot steps from my work place, and a few more from the Bridgewater Canal in this area I will probably become part of the furniture if this place opens and turns out to be any good!
